A teenager from Saint Petersburg suspected of setting fire to a railway relay cabinet has been placed on Rosfinmonitoring's list of terrorists and extremists, according to Fontanka.

The boy, identified as Viktor K., is 14 years old, making him the youngest person on the list. Fontanka reported that he fell under the influence of a phone scammer who, finding nothing of value to steal from the schoolboy's apartment, pushed him toward committing arson instead.
Investigators charged the teenager with a terrorist act. He avoided pretrial detention but will not be able to attend his school's September 1 assembly, according to the report.
Earlier case in Smolensk region
Fontanka noted that three minors in the Smolensk region were previously accused of attempting a terrorist act after agreeing, for a promised $4,000, to damage railway equipment. Russian servicemen detained them before they could carry out the plan.
